WGU Academy US History Exam 2
During the second phase (1776-78) of the American Revolution, British military efforts
were hampered by - answer a series of tactical blunders and misfortunes
The battle at Yorktown involved - answer a combined French and American army and
navy
During the American revolution, female "camp followers" - answer assisted in the
support of regular troops
As a result of the American revolution, the Anglican church in America was - answer
weakened
Which statement about slavery in America in the 1780's is true? - answer Many
southern states prohibited the importation of slaves from abroad
The Virginia statute of religious liberty of 1786 - answer called for a complete separation
of church and state
Under the articles of Confederation, the national government had the power to -
answerborrow and issue money
During the 1780s, in every new state constitution - answergovernors were prevented
from holding a seat in the legislature
The first state to ratify the Constitution was - answerDelaware
The Antifederalists - answersaw themselves as defenders of the principles of the
American Revolution and feared that the new government would widely abuse its
powers
Nine of the first ten amendments to the Constitution placed limits on the - answernew
government
Virginia and New York ratified the Constitution of 1787 under the assumption that -
answera bill of rights would be added later, in the form of amendments.
Alexander Hamilton's funding plan - answerwas eventually passed by Congress
essentially as Hamilton had desired
